Skip to content

Commit 1618616

Browse files
committed
Code quality
1 parent 58b1759 commit 1618616

23 files changed

Lines changed: 80 additions & 359 deletions

src/bitmessageqt/bitmessageui.py

Lines changed: 27 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-25,17 +25,34 @@ def _fromUtf8(s):
2525
try:
2626
_encoding = QtGui.QApplication.UnicodeUTF8
2727

28-
def _translate(context, text, disambig, encoding=QtCore.QCoreApplication.CodecForTr, n=None):
28+
# pylint: disable=unused-argument
29+
def _translate(context, text, disambig,
30+
encoding=QtCore.QCoreApplication.CodecForTr, n=None):
2931
if n is None:
30-
return QtGui.QApplication.translate(context, text, disambig, _encoding)
32+
return QtGui.QApplication.translate(context,
33+
text,
34+
disambig,
35+
_encoding)
3136
else:
32-
return QtGui.QApplication.translate(context, text, disambig, _encoding, n)
37+
return QtGui.QApplication.translate(context,
38+
text,
39+
disambig,
40+
_encoding,
41+
n)
3342
except AttributeError:
34-
def _translate(context, text, disambig, encoding=QtCore.QCoreApplication.CodecForTr, n=None):
43+
# pylint: disable=unused-argument
44+
def _translate(context, text, disambig,
45+
encoding=QtCore.QCoreApplication.CodecForTr, n=None):
3546
if n is None:
36-
return QtGui.QApplication.translate(context, text, disambig)
47+
return QtGui.QApplication.translate(context,
48+
text,
49+
disambig)
3750
else:
38-
return QtGui.QApplication.translate(context, text, disambig, QtCore.QCoreApplication.CodecForTr, n)
51+
return QtGui.QApplication.translate(context,
52+
text,
53+
disambig,
54+
QtCore.QCoreApplication.CodecForTr,
55+
n)
3956

4057

4158
class Ui_MainWindow(object):
@@ -44,7 +61,8 @@ def setupUi(self, MainWindow):
4461
MainWindow.resize(885, 580)
4562
icon = QtGui.QIcon()
4663
icon.addPixmap(
47-
QtGui.QPixmap(_fromUtf8(":/newPrefix/images/can-icon-24px.png")), QtGui.QIcon.Normal, QtGui.QIcon.Off
64+
QtGui.QPixmap(_fromUtf8(":/newPrefix/images/can-icon-24px.png")),
65+
QtGui.QIcon.Normal, QtGui.QIcon.Off
4866
)
4967
MainWindow.setWindowIcon(icon)
5068
MainWindow.setTabShape(QtGui.QTabWidget.Rounded)
@@ -53,7 +71,8 @@ def setupUi(self, MainWindow):
5371
self.gridLayout_10 = QtGui.QGridLayout(self.centralwidget)
5472
self.gridLayout_10.setObjectName(_fromUtf8("gridLayout_10"))
5573
self.tabWidget = QtGui.QTabWidget(self.centralwidget)
56-
sizePolicy = QtGui.QSizePolicy(QtGui.QSizePolicy.Expanding, QtGui.QSizePolicy.Expanding)
74+
sizePolicy = QtGui.QSizePolicy(QtGui.QSizePolicy.Expanding,
75+
QtGui.QSizePolicy.Expanding)
5776
sizePolicy.setHorizontalStretch(0)
5877
sizePolicy.setVerticalStretch(0)
5978
sizePolicy.setHeightForWidth(self.tabWidget.sizePolicy().hasHeightForWidth())

src/bitmessageqt/blacklist.py

Lines changed: 10 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,7 @@
1-
from PyQt4 import QtCore, QtGui
1+
"""
2+
Blacklist / whitelist administration UI
3+
"""
4+
from PyQt4 import QtCore, QtGui # pylint: disable=import-error
25

36
import widgets
47
from addresses import addBMIfNotPresent
@@ -55,12 +58,12 @@ def click_radioButtonWhitelist(self):
5558
self.rerenderBlackWhiteList()
5659

5760
def click_pushButtonAddBlacklist(self):
58-
self.NewBlacklistDialogInstance = AddAddressDialog(self)
59-
if self.NewBlacklistDialogInstance.exec_():
60-
if self.NewBlacklistDialogInstance.labelAddressCheck.text() == \
61+
NewBlacklistDialogInstance = AddAddressDialog(self)
62+
if NewBlacklistDialogInstance.exec_():
63+
if NewBlacklistDialogInstance.labelAddressCheck.text() == \
6164
_translate("MainWindow", "Address is valid."):
6265
address = addBMIfNotPresent(str(
63-
self.NewBlacklistDialogInstance.lineEditAddress.text()))
66+
NewBlacklistDialogInstance.lineEditAddress.text()))
6467
# First we must check to see if the address is already in the
6568
# address book. The user cannot add it again or else it will
6669
# cause problems when updating and deleting the entry.
@@ -74,15 +77,15 @@ def click_pushButtonAddBlacklist(self):
7477
self.tableWidgetBlacklist.setSortingEnabled(False)
7578
self.tableWidgetBlacklist.insertRow(0)
7679
newItem = QtGui.QTableWidgetItem(unicode(
77-
self.NewBlacklistDialogInstance.lineEditLabel.text().toUtf8(), 'utf-8'))
80+
NewBlacklistDialogInstance.lineEditLabel.text().toUtf8(), 'utf-8'))
7881
newItem.setIcon(avatarize(address))
7982
self.tableWidgetBlacklist.setItem(0, 0, newItem)
8083
newItem = QtGui.QTableWidgetItem(address)
8184
newItem.setFlags(
8285
QtCore.Qt.ItemIsSelectable | QtCore.Qt.ItemIsEnabled)
8386
self.tableWidgetBlacklist.setItem(0, 1, newItem)
8487
self.tableWidgetBlacklist.setSortingEnabled(True)
85-
t = (str(self.NewBlacklistDialogInstance.lineEditLabel.text().toUtf8()), address, True)
88+
t = (str(NewBlacklistDialogInstance.lineEditLabel.text().toUtf8()), address, True)
8689
if config.get('bitmessagesettings', 'blackwhitelist') == 'black':
8790
sql = '''INSERT INTO blacklist VALUES (?,?,?)'''
8891
else:

src/bitmessageqt/dialogs.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@
22
Custom dialog classes
33
"""
44
# pylint: disable=too-few-public-methods
5-
from PyQt4 import QtGui
5+
from PyQt4 import QtGui # pylint: disable=import-error
66

77
import paths
88
import widgets

src/bitmessageqt/foldertree.py

Lines changed: 5 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-6,7 +6,7 @@
66

77
from cgi import escape
88

9-
from PyQt4 import QtCore, QtGui
9+
from PyQt4 import QtCore, QtGui # pylint: disable=import-error
1010

1111
from bmconfigparser import config
1212
from helper_sql import sqlExecute, sqlQuery
@@ -232,8 +232,11 @@ def _setup(self, parent, pos):
232232

233233
def _getLabel(self):
234234
if self.address is None:
235+
# pylint: disable= no-member
235236
return unicode(_translate(
236-
"MainWindow", "All accounts").toUtf8(), 'utf-8', 'ignore')
237+
"MainWindow", "All accounts").toUtf8(),
238+
'utf-8',
239+
'ignore')
237240
else:
238241
try:
239242
return unicode(

src/bitmessageqt/languagebox.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-3,7 +3,7 @@
33
import glob
44
import os
55

6-
from PyQt4 import QtCore, QtGui
6+
from PyQt4 import QtCore, QtGui # pylint: disable=import-error
77

88
import paths
99
from bmconfigparser import config

src/depends.py

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-188,7 +188,7 @@ def try_import(module, log_extra=False):
188188
logger.error(
189189
'On %s, try running "%s %s" as root.',
190190
dist, PACKAGE_MANAGER[dist], PACKAGES[module][dist])
191-
return False
191+
return None
192192

193193

194194
def check_ripemd160():
@@ -274,6 +274,7 @@ def check_openssl():
274274
if sys.platform == 'win32':
275275
paths = ['libeay32.dll']
276276
if getattr(sys, 'frozen', False):
277+
# pylint: disable=no-member
277278
paths.insert(0, os.path.join(sys._MEIPASS, 'libeay32.dll'))
278279
else:
279280
paths = ['libcrypto.so', 'libcrypto.so.1.0.0']

src/fallback/umsgpack/umsgpack.py

Lines changed: 0 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-410,8 +410,6 @@ def _pack2(obj, fp, **options):
410410
>>> umsgpack.pack({u"compact": True, u"schema": 0}, f)
411411
>>>
412412
"""
413-
global compatibility
414-
415413
ext_handlers = options.get("ext_handlers")
416414

417415
if obj is None:
@@ -480,8 +478,6 @@ def _pack3(obj, fp, **options):
480478
>>> umsgpack.pack({u"compact": True, u"schema": 0}, f)
481479
>>>
482480
"""
483-
global compatibility
484-
485481
ext_handlers = options.get("ext_handlers")
486482

487483
if obj is None:
@@ -665,7 +661,6 @@ def _unpack_string(code, fp, options):
665661
raise Exception("logic error, not string: 0x%02x" % ord(code))
666662

667663
# Always return raw bytes in compatibility mode
668-
global compatibility
669664
if compatibility:
670665
return _read_except(fp, length)
671666

src/network/bmproto.py

Lines changed: 19 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-67,6 +67,25 @@ def __init__(self, address=None, sock=None):
6767
# track port check requests, only allow one per connection
6868
# completely disable port checks for now
6969
self.portCheckRequested = True
70+
self.payloadLength = 0
71+
self.payloadOffset = 0
72+
self.invalid = False
73+
self.timeOffset = 0
74+
self.verackSent = False
75+
self.verackReceived = False
76+
self.payload = None
77+
self.isSSL = False
78+
self.remoteProtocolVersion = 0
79+
self.nonce = 0
80+
self.peerNode = None
81+
self.streams = None
82+
self.timestamp = 0
83+
self.object = None
84+
self.services = None
85+
self.sockNode = None
86+
self.magic = None
87+
self.checksum = None
88+
self.command = None
7089

7190
def bm_proto_reset(self):
7291
"""Reset the bitmessage object parser"""

src/network/http.py

Lines changed: 0 additions & 89 deletions
This file was deleted.

0 commit comments

Comments
 (0)